## Recipe 1: Skittles Pop’d Infused Milkshakes
This recipe transforms a classic milkshake into a vibrant and flavorful treat.
**Ingredients:**
* 2 cups vanilla ice cream
* 1/2 cup milk
* 1 cup Skittles Pop’d (separated by color, if desired)
* Whipped cream (for topping)
* Sprinkles (for topping)
* Optional: Food coloring to enhance the color
**Instructions:**
1. **Infuse the Milk:** In a small saucepan, heat the milk over medium-low heat. Add the Skittles Pop’d of your desired flavor (e.g., strawberry for a pink milkshake). Stir constantly until the Skittles Pop’d dissolve completely and the milk is infused with the flavor. This should take about 5-7 minutes. Be careful not to boil the milk.
2. **Cool the Infused Milk:** Remove the saucepan from the heat and let the infused milk cool completely. This will prevent the ice cream from melting too quickly.
3. **Blend the Milkshake:** In a blender, combine the vanilla ice cream and the cooled Skittles Pop’d infused milk. Blend until smooth and creamy. If the milkshake is too thick, add a little more milk. If it’s too thin, add a few more scoops of ice cream.
4. **Optional: Enhance Color:** Add a drop or two of food coloring to enhance the color of the milkshake, if desired.
5. **Serve:** Pour the milkshake into a tall glass. Top with whipped cream and sprinkles. Add a few whole Skittles Pop’d for garnish. Serve immediately.
**Tips and Variations:**
* **Rainbow Milkshake:** Infuse separate batches of milk with different colored Skittles Pop’d. Layer the different flavored milkshakes in the glass for a colorful rainbow effect.
* **Chocolate Milkshake:** Use chocolate ice cream instead of vanilla for a richer, more decadent milkshake.
* **Fruit Additions:** Add fresh or frozen fruit, such as strawberries, bananas, or blueberries, to the blender for added flavor and texture.
* **Skittles Pop’d Crumble Topping:** Crush some Skittles Pop’d and sprinkle them on top of the whipped cream for a crunchy topping.
## Recipe 2: Skittles Pop’d Cereal Bars
These no-bake cereal bars are a fun and easy way to use Skittles Pop’d. They’re perfect for a quick snack or a lunchbox treat.
**Ingredients:**
* 6 cups Rice Krispies cereal
* 1 cup Skittles Pop’d
* 1/2 cup butter
* 4 cups mini marshmallows
* 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ract
**Instructions:**
1. **Prepare the Pan:** Line a 9×13 inch baking pan with parchment paper. This will prevent the cereal bars from sticking.
2. **Melt the Butter and Marshmallows:** In a large saucepan,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the mini marshmallows and stir constantly until they are completely melted and smooth.
3. **Add Vanilla Extract:** Remove the saucepan from the heat and stir in the vanilla extract.
4. **Combine Cereal and Skittles Pop’d:** Add the Rice Krispies cereal and Skittles Pop’d to the melted marshmallow mixture. Stir gently until all the cereal and Skittles Pop’d are evenly coated. Be careful not to crush the Skittles Pop’d too much.
5. **Press into Pan:** Pour the mixture into the prepared baking pan. Use a spatula or your hands (lightly greased) to press the mixture evenly into the pan.
6. **Cool and Cut:** Let the cereal bars cool completely at room temperature, about 30 minutes to 1 hour. Once cooled, lift the parchment paper out of the pan and cut the cereal bars into squares.
**Tips and Variations:**
* **Peanut Butter:** Add 1/2 cup of peanut butter to the melted marshmallow mixture for a peanut butter and Skittles Pop’d flavor combination.
* **Chocolate Chips:** Add 1/2 cup of chocolate chips to the mixture for a chocolatey twist.
* **Different Cereals:** Experiment with other types of cereal, such as Cheerios or Corn Flakes.
* **Sprinkles:** Sprinkle the top of the cereal bars with sprinkles before they cool for added color and fun.
## Recipe 3: Skittles Pop’d Cookie Dough Bites
These edible cookie dough bites are a safe and delicious way to satisfy your cookie dough cravings, with the added burst of Skittles Pop’d flavor.
**Ingredients:**
* 1 cup all-purpose flour
* 1/2 c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, softened
* 1/2 cup granulated sugar
* 1/4 cup packed light brown sugar
* 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
* 1/4 teaspoon salt
* 1/2 cup Skittles Pop’d, roughly chopped
**Instructions:**
1. **Heat Treat the Flour:** This step is crucial to make the cookie dough safe to eat. Spread the flour on a baking sheet and bake at 350°F (175°C) for 5-7 minutes, or until the flour reaches 165°F (74°C) internal temperature. Let the flour cool completely.
2. **Cream Butter and Sugars:** In a large bowl, cream together the softened but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until light and fluffy.
3. **Add Vanilla and Salt:** Beat in the vanilla extract and salt.
4. **Add Heat-Treated Flour:** Gradually add the cooled, heat-treated flour to the butter mixture, mixing until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
5. **Fold in Skittles Pop’d:** Gently fold in the chopped Skittles Pop’d.
6. **Chill:** Cover the bowl and chill the cookie dough in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.
7. **Roll into Bites:** Roll the cookie dough into small, bite-sized balls.
8. **Serve:** Serve the cookie dough bites chilled.
**Tips and Variations:**
* **Chocolate Chips:** Add 1/4 cup of mini chocolate chips for a chocolate chip cookie dough flavor.
* **Different Skittles Pop’d Flavors:** Use different flavors of Skittles Pop’d to create different flavored cookie dough bites.
* **Freeze:** Freeze the cookie dough bites for a frozen treat.
* **Dip in Chocolate:** Dip the cookie dough bites in melted chocolate for an extra indulgent treat.
## Recipe 4: Skittles Pop’d Popcorn
This recipe combines the classic movie snack with the fruity flavors of Skittles Pop’d for a sweet and savory treat.
**Ingredients:**
* 8 cups popped popcorn
* 1/2 cup Skittles Pop’d
* 2 tablespoons butter
* 2 tablespoons light corn syrup
* 1/4 teaspoon salt
**Instructions:**
1. **Pop the Popcorn:** Pop the popcorn using your preferred method (air popper, microwave, or stovetop). Remove any unpopped kernels.
2. **Melt Butter, Corn Syrup, and Salt:** In a small saucepan,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the corn syrup and salt and stir until smooth.
3. **Add Skittles Pop’d:** Add the Skittles Pop’d to the melted butter mixture and stir until they are partially melted and the mixture is smooth and colorful. This will happen quickly, so watch carefully to prevent burning.
4. **Pour over Popcorn:** Pour the Skittles Pop’d mixture over the popped popcorn. Toss gently to coat the popcorn evenly.
5. **Spread and Cool:** Spread the popcorn in a single layer on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Let it cool completely before serving.
**Tips and Variations:**
* **Caramel Popcorn:** Add 1/4 cup of caramel sauce to the melted butter mixture for a caramel and Skittles Pop’d popcorn.
* **Nuts:** Add 1/4 cup of chopped nuts, such as peanuts or pecans, to the popcorn for added texture and flavor.
* **Sprinkles:** Sprinkle the popcorn with sprinkles before it cools for added color and fun.
* **Spicy Popcorn:** Add a pinch of cayenne pepper to the melted butter mixture for a sweet and spicy popcorn.
## Recipe 5: Skittles Pop’d Bark
This easy-to-make bark is a colorful and delicious treat that’s perfect for parties or gifts.
**Ingredients:**
* 12 ounces white chocolate chips
* 1 cup Skittles Pop’d
* Optional: Sprinkles, other candies, or nuts
**Instructions:**
1. **Melt the White Chocolate:** Melt the white chocolate chips in a double boiler or in the microwave in 30-second intervals, stirring in between, until smooth.
2. **Spread the Chocolate:** Pour the melted white chocolate onto a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Spread the chocolate evenly into a thin layer.
3. **Add Skittles Pop’d and Other Toppings:** Sprinkle the Skittles Pop’d evenly over the melted chocolate. Add any other desired toppings, such as sprinkles, other candies, or nuts.
4. **Chill:** Refrigerate the bark for at least 30 minutes, or until the chocolate is firm.
5. **Break into Pieces:** Break the bark into pieces and serve.
**Tips and Variations:**
* **Dark Chocolate:** Use dark chocolate or milk chocolate instead of white chocolate.
* **Peppermint Extract:** Add a few drops of peppermint extract to the melted chocolate for a peppermint bark.
* **Pretzel Pieces:** Add pretzel pieces to the bark for a sweet and salty treat.
* **Drizzle with Colored Chocolate:** Drizzle the bark with melted colored chocolate for added visual appeal.
## Recipe 6: Skittles Pop’d Rice Krispie Treats 2.0
Take the classic Rice Krispie treat to the next level with a Skittles Pop’d explosion!
**Ingredients:**
* 6 cups Rice Krispies cereal
* 2 cups Skittles Pop’d, divided (1 cup whole, 1 cup crushed)
* 1/4 cup butter
* 1 (10 oz) package marshmallows
* 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
* Optional: rainbow sprinkles
**Instructions:**
1. **Prepare Pan:** Grease a 9×13 inch pan. Alternatively, line with parchment paper with an overhang for easy removal.
2. **Melt Butter and Marshmallows:** In a large saucepan, melt butter over low heat. Add marshmallows and stir until completely melted. Remove from heat.
3. **Stir in Vanilla:** Stir in vanilla extract.
4. **Combine Cereal and Skittles:** Add Rice Krispies cereal and 1 cup of *whole* Skittles Pop’d to the melted marshmallow mixture. Gently stir until well coated. The goal is to keep the Skittles Pop’d mostly intact.
5. **Press into Pan:** Gently press the mixture into the prepared pan. Don’t pack it down too firmly, or the treats will be dense.
6. **Top with Crushed Skittles:** Sprinkle the crushed Skittles Pop’d over the top of the treats. Gently press them into the surface.
7. **Cool and Cut:** Let cool completely before cutting into squares. For cleaner cuts, use a sharp knife dipped in warm water.
**Tips and Variations:**
* **Marshmallow Creme:** Substitute half of the marshmallows with marshmallow creme for an extra gooey treat.
* **Browned Butter:** Brown the butter before adding the marshmallows for a richer, nutty flavor.
* **Add Fruit:** Mix in dried cranberries or chopped strawberries for a fruity twist (complementary to the Skittles!).
* **Chocolate Drizzle:** Drizzle melted chocolate over the top after the treats have cooled for a decadent touch.

## Recipe 8: Skittles Pop’d-Crusted Chicken Nuggets (Savory Surprise!)
Yes, you read that right! This recipe is a fun and unexpected way to use Skittles Pop’d in a savory dish. The sweet and tangy crust adds a unique flavor profile to classic chicken nuggets. This recipe involves a bit more effort, and is a fun experiment!
**Ingredients:**
* 1 pound bo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into 1-inch pieces
* 1 cup Skittles Pop’d, finely crushed
* 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
* 1 egg, beaten
* 1/4 cup milk
* 1 teaspoon paprika
* 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
* 1/4 teaspoon salt
* 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
* Vegetable oil, for frying
**Instructions:**
1. **Prepare the Chicken:** Cut the chicken breasts into 1-inch pieces. Pat them dry with paper towels.
2. **Crush the Skittles Pop’d:** Place the Skittles Pop’d in a food processor or a resealable bag and crush them into a fine powder.
3. **Prepare the Breading Station:** Set up three shallow dishes. In the first dish, place the flour. In the second dish, whisk together the egg and milk. In the third dish, combine the crushed Skittles Pop’d, paprika,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
4. **Bread the Chicken:** Dip each piece of chicken in the flour, then in the egg mixture, and finally in the Skittles Pop’d mixture, making sure to coat it evenly.
5. **Fry the Chicken:** Heat vegetable o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Carefully add the breaded chicken nuggets to the hot oil and fry for 5-7 minutes, or until golden brown and cooked through. Make sure the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).
6. **Drain and Serve:** Remove the chicken nuggets from the skillet and drain them on paper towels. Serve immediately with your favorite dipping sauces.
**Tips and Variations:**
* **Baking:** Bake the chicken nuggets instead of frying them for a healthier option.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Place the breaded chicken nuggets on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per and bake for 15-20 minutes, or until golden brown and cooked through.
* **Spicy Chicken:** Add a pinch of cayenne pepper to the Skittles Pop’d mixture for a spicy kick.
* **Different Dipping Sauces:** Serve with a variety of dipping sauces, such as ranch dressing, honey mustard, or sweet and sour sauce.
* **Air Fryer:** Cook in an air fryer for a crispy and healthier version. Spray the air fryer basket with cooking spray, arrange the nuggets in a single layer, and cook at 375°F (190°C) for 10-12 minutes, flipping halfway through.
## Recipe 9: Skittles Pop’d Flavored Whipped Cream
A simple yet impressive topping for desserts. The Skittles Pop’d infuse the whipped cream with a subtle fruity flavor and a beautiful pastel color.
**Ingredients:**
* 1 cup heavy cream
* 2 tablespoons powdered sugar
* 1/4 cup Skittles Pop’d (same color for consistent results)
* 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
**Instructions:**
1. **Infuse the Cream (Optional):** For a stronger flavor, gently heat the heavy cream in a small saucepan with the Skittles Pop’d over low heat. Stir until the Skittles Pop’d dissolve. Let cool completely, then strain to remove any undissolved bits. This step is optional, but enhances the flavor.
2. **Combine Ingredients:** In a chilled bowl, combine the heavy cream, powdered sugar, and vanilla extract. If you infused the cream, use the infused cream in this step.
3. **Whip the Cream:** Use an electric mixer to whip the cream until stiff peaks form. Be careful not to overwhip.
4. **Serve:** Use immediately as a topping for desserts, such as cakes, pies, or ice cream.
**Tips and Variations:**
* **Different Flavors:** Use different colored Skittles Pop’d to create different flavored whipped creams.
* **Stabilized Whipped Cream:** Add 1/2 teaspoon of cornstarch to the whipped cream to stabilize it and prevent it from deflating.
* **Liqueur:** Add a tablespoon of your favorite liqueur for an adult twist (e.g., orange liqueur for orange Skittles Pop’d).
* **Piping:** Pipe the whipped cream onto desserts using a piping bag and tip for a professional look.
